Keyword tip:huffman coding
Web8 dec. 2024 · We basically need to decode the string and print the original text. Huffman encoding is a prefix free encoding technique. You may observe in the below figure that … Web5 jan. 2024 · In computer science and information theory, Huffman coding is an entropy encoding algorithm used for lossless data compression. The term refers to the use of a …
Keyword tip:huffman coding
Did you know?
Web28 jul. 2016 · Entropy based several techniques have been proposed; for example; Huffman coding [2], Modified Huffman Coding [5], RLE [15], improved RLE [17], Shanon-Fano … Web8 sep. 2024 · Huffman coding is a lossless way to compress and encode text based on the frequency of the characters in the text. In computer science and information theory, …
Web21 feb. 2024 · Huffman Coding takes advantage of that fact, and encodes the text so that the most used characters take up less space than the less common ones. Encoding a … Webشرح كود خوارزمية هوف مان huffman coding projecthuffman coding and AES desktop application using java
WebThe Huffman encoding algorithm is an efficient, unambiguous code that analyzes the frequencies of certain characters that appear in a message. Characters that occur more … Huffmancodering is een methode om gegevens die bestaan uit een rij van symbolen, optimaal en verliesloos te comprimeren. De codering wordt onder andere toegepast bij datacommunicatie en voor digitale afbeeldingen. Huffmancodering is vernoemd naar David Huffman, die de codering in 1952 voor het eerst beschreef. Elk symbool wordt gecodeerd als een bitstring, zodanig dat de code van een symbool nooit het …
WebHowever, in Huffman coding, a character may only be represented by 1-bit. PHP does not support the operation of writing only 1-bit to the file. Therefore, we need to splice the …
Web14 apr. 2024 · Huffman coding is an efficient method of compressing data without losing information. In computer science, information is encoded as bits—1's and 0's. Strings of bits encode the information that … i\\u0027ve tried and tried a million timesWeb22 mrt. 2016 · The huffman coding algorithm is, First we have to pick two lowest frequencies characters and implement a tree, with the parent as sum of those two … i\\u0027ve tried to reach you over the phone butWeb30 apr. 2024 · Huffman coding requires that it must know the distribution of the data before it can encode it. Adaptive Huffman coding (Explained in this article HERE ) is an … network connection timeoutHuffman tree generated from the exact frequencies of the text "this is an example of a huffman tree". The frequencies and codes of each character are below. Encoding the sentence with this code requires 135 (or 147) bits, as opposed to 288 (or 180) bits if 36 characters of 8 (or 5) bits were used. Meer weergeven In computer science and information theory, a Huffman code is a particular type of optimal prefix code that is commonly used for lossless data compression. The process of finding or using such a code proceeds by … Meer weergeven In 1951, David A. Huffman and his MIT information theory classmates were given the choice of a term paper or a final exam. The professor, Robert M. Fano, assigned a term paper on the problem of finding the most efficient binary code. Huffman, unable to … Meer weergeven Informal description Given A set of symbols and their weights (usually proportional to probabilities). Find A prefix-free binary code (a set of codewords) … Meer weergeven The probabilities used can be generic ones for the application domain that are based on average experience, or they can be the actual frequencies found in the text being compressed. This requires that a frequency table must be stored with the compressed … Meer weergeven Huffman coding uses a specific method for choosing the representation for each symbol, resulting in a prefix code (sometimes called "prefix-free codes", that is, the bit string representing some particular symbol is never a prefix of the bit string … Meer weergeven Compression The technique works by creating a binary tree of nodes. These can be stored in a regular Meer weergeven Many variations of Huffman coding exist, some of which use a Huffman-like algorithm, and others of which find optimal prefix codes … Meer weergeven network connection timeout error in puttyWeb9 apr. 2024 · Huffman coding is the foundation for a number of programs that are used on well-known platforms. Some algorithms use the Huffman algorithm alone, while others … network connection to server failedWebTips. Tip: Huffman tree is Prefix Tree, means each character coding cannot appear in the first of other characters; Tip: Huffman tree cannot have node with single child (It will not … i\u0027ve trucked all over this landWeb15 nov. 2024 · Photo by Jeremy Kuehn on Unsplash. While David A. Huffman was a Ph.D. student at MIT, this method of coding was introduced to the world in 1951. He was given … network connection type